Northrop Grumman Space Systems is searching for a Staff Electro-Optical Engineer (Level 5) to be part of our Integration and Test team in Launch Systems, at our Chandler, AZ facility. This position will be 100% on-site in Chandler. Relocation assistance is not available.

 

Job Responsibilities

The candidate will serve as an Integration and Test Staff Electrical Engineer for one of our key programs, requiring the candidate to function in a dynamic multi-disciplinary environment.  Daily responsibilities may require direct contact with Launch Systems flight hardware and electrical ground support equipment. Specific duties may include:

  • Developing and maintaining a strong technical understanding of seeker systems to aid in identification and troubleshooting of potential issues and ensuring all requirements flowed from the customer’s statement of scope are addressed.

  • Leading/directing/performing hands-on electrical testing of EO/IR (Electro-Optical/Infrared) systems such as sensors and imaging optics at a systems level.

  • Developing/maintaining EO/IR assembly and test procedures for launch vehicle systems (sensors, imaging optics, etc) and electronic ground support equipment.

  • Incorporating hardware and/or software design changes.

  • Documenting & dispositioning hardware discrepancies, pursuing root cause & corrective actions.

  • Coordinating and scheduling day-to-day integration and test activities across engineering disciplines by communicating with lead engineers; leading and participating in daily status meetings.

  • Leading, training, tasking cross-functional engineers and team members.

  • Transferring knowledge to less experienced I&T engineers.

  • Asserting producibility and testability concepts into early design phases.

  • Overseeing all I&T bay and cleanroom activities to ensure compliance with safety standards, Launch Systems procedures, processes, and command media.

  • Ensuring special test equipment is maintained, calibrated, and ready for use.

Basic Qualifications 

  • Minimum Education / Experience: 12 Years with Bachelor of Science in Electrical Engineering or qualifying discipline; 10 Years with Master of Science in Electrical Engineering or qualifying discipline.

  • Must have the ability to obtain and maintain a U.S. Government Secret security clearance.

  • Understanding/Experience with EO/IR (Electro-Optical/Infrared) systems such as sensors and imaging optics at a systems level.

  • Experience with cleanroom operations ISO-6, ISO-7.

  • Hands-on electrical testing and diagnostic experience.

  • Understanding of Space Environment test requirements – thermal vacuum, cycle testing, vibe and shock testing, etc.

  • Experience working with operational hazards such as propulsive devices, pressurized systems, overhead lifting, high voltage systems, and laser systems.

  • Experience with aerospace standards/guidelines.

  • Experience with documenting & dispositioning hardware discrepancies, and pursuing root cause & corrective actions.

  • Experience with MES, or other digital work instruction platform.

  • Experience leading/training junior engineers and/or team members.

  • Ability to travel: Travel expectation 10-20%.
